摘要
BIM technology used more widely in construction industry in developed countries in Europe and the United States, the integration of building information modeling (BIM) in the domestic large-scale propulsion was still difficult, and further the trend of widening the gap with foreign advanced level. In order to identify problems and solve the current status quo, and cut into the integrated information from project management point of view of China's architectural design, and analysis the status quo of BIM technology in our project management and developmental disabilities, and BIM-based technology and related parties mutual relations, to explain the development prospects of its application in China.
